Marginal Value
The additional value or benefit derived from consuming or producing one more unit of a good or service.
Total Utility
The total satisfaction received from consuming a certain amount of goods or services.
Marginal Utility
The incremental utility or happiness a consumer derives from acquiring and using an additional unit of a good or service.
Utility Per Dollar
A measure of the satisfaction or usefulness obtained from purchasing goods or services relative to the amount of money spent.
